SpecificationsThe EG Series bearings feature larger roller diameters and increased length to maximize load capacity while maintaining standard boundary dimensions. The bearings are available in different types, including NU, NJ, and NUP, each with specific design characteristics.
Design and PerformanceThe EG Series incorporates NACHI EXCEL CROWNING, which optimizes the internal geometry for better contact between the roller and raceway under various loads. This design contributes to higher reliability and allows for more compact designs or improved reliability in existing arrangements.
Noise and Heat ManagementThe use of a glass-reinforced nylon cage in the EG Series reduces noise and heat generation, particularly in grease-lubricated applications. This design also supports lower temperature operation compared to conventional designs with pressed steel cages.
Performance TestingTests conducted on the NU307EG model with a glass-reinforced nylon cage showed improved service life and lower failure rates compared to other nylon cage designs. The tests were conducted under specific conditions, including a rotating speed of 2000 min-1 and a radial load of 19600 N.
